Biochemical Characterisation of Ornithine Carbamoyltransferase from Pyrococcus Furiosus

Abstract: Ornithine carbamoyltransferase (OTCase) was purified to homogeneity from the hyperthermophilic archaeon Pyrococcus furiosus. The enzyme is a 400±220‐kDa polymer of a 35‐kDa subunit, in keeping with the corresponding gene sequence [Roovers, M., Hethke, C., Legrain, C., Thomm, M. & Glansdorff, N. (1997) Isolation of the gene encoding Pyrococcus furiosus ornithine cabamoyltransferase and study of its expression profile in vivo and in vitro, Eur: J. Biochem. 247, 1038–10451. “…This is ORF 615154, which encodes ornithine carbamoyltransferase (OTCase). This enzyme has been purified from P. furiosus, its gene has been cloned and expressed, and its crystal structure is available (36,70). OTCase catalyzes the transfer of a carbamoyl group from carbamoyl phosphate to ornithine, generating citrulline in the arginine biosynthetic pathway.…”

“…Cold-active enzymes are frequently thermolabile, a fact which is understandable, since they have to be flexible enough to be active at a low energy cost (14). OTCase Mab is indeed considerably less resistant to thermal inactivation (Table 3) and has a weaker conformational stability (Table 4) than its E. coli or thermophilic counterparts (32,33,45). Psychrophilic enzymes counteract the inhibitory effect of low temperatures on activity by reducing the temperature dependence of the reaction rate (low activation enthalpy).…”

“…Most anabolic OTCases form trimers of about 105 kDa. The anabolic OTCase of the hyperthermophilic archaeon Pyrococcus furiosus is a dodecamer composed of four catalytic trimers (420 kDa) (31,32), making it suitable for cryo-ET analysis.…”
